National Age Group Programme

The National Age Group Programme is the LTA’s strategy for supporting junior player development and is focused on providing exceptional training, learning, and competition experiences for squads of players across the age-groups who emerge from the existing and future junior player pathways. At the core of these experiences is the theme of progressive exploration of the pro-tennis world and what it will take to progress and succeed within it. Our National Junior Camps and Official Trips are key components of this.

The National Junior Coaches are highly focused on working closely with 3 stakeholders - players, parents and coaches; and there are 3 aims - to provide memorable and inspirational experiences for the young athletes; to support and educate parents to help them along the tennis journey with their child; and to positively influence the day to day development work of players by supporting their coaches through quality feedback and diligent follow-up.

International trips International trips addremove

Trip selections are made by the National Junior Coach Manager and National Coaches.

Selection for trips will be made using the criteria outlined in the National Age Group Programme Activity Selection Criteria.

Please note:

  • The final decision on selection for international trips lies with the Junior Tennis coaches/Manager.
  • The LTA reserve the right to cancel trips.
  • Entry is based on a player's Tennis Europe or Junior ITF Ranking.
  • Parents & individual coaches are asked not to attend Summer & Winter Cups.
  • Parents and coaches are welcome to attend all other events, although players will at all times be travelling as part of the official team.
